Yerevan Apartment Buyers Face Years-Long Housing Delays
An Endless Wait: Yerevan Apartment Buyers Still Homeless

Residents in Yerevan who have purchased apartments and obtained mortgages are discovering their homes remain unfinished years after purchase, with little prospect of completion. The article, from investigative outlet Hetq, documents cases where buyers have paid in full and committed financially to homes that do not exist as promised. This ongoing housing crisis affects families who have built life plans around these acquisitions. The situation raises questions about construction accountability, buyer protections, and oversight of real estate development in Armenia's capital.
